Silo, the pen name of Mario Roriguez Cobos is a writer and spiritual leader. Study groups in the late 1960s organized around his works and formed what became the Humanist Movement. He received an honorary doctorate from the National Academy of Sciences of Russia in October 1993

In 2001, in the Annual Ordinary Meeting of the Assembly of General Coordinators of the Humanist Movement, the highest level of interchange for those involved in the organizational structure, in Madrid, Spain, Silo announced his retirement from the affairs of the Humanist Movement, leaving all further development in the hands of this collegiate body that he himself had created.

Since that time, Silo has started a new project, known as Silo's Message. This project is a spiritual development based on some of the earliest forms of meditation exercises developed by Silo in the 60s called the work with the force.
